Business Development Manager (Downstream)
Job Description:

The Business Development Managers role will be to identify, win & develop business opportunities within Indonesia. The position will be based in Jakarta, with domestic travel required. Personnel must also collaborate closely with the regional commercial team to drive business development opportunities.

Should focus on upcoming projects within the following business sectors with strong acumen in Project Logistics Services and target focus to Downstream / Infrastructure market:

  • O&G
  • Infrastructure
  • Subsea Cables
  • Renewables
  • Dredging

Services promoted to the customers will be relating to offshore vessel support, crew related matters, logistics support services & technical services such as equipment rental, fabrication, repair & maintenance services.

Responsibilities

  • Works closely with the General Manager, Senior BD Manager & Regional BD team to strategize, build & develop relationships with customers. With a view to establishing a strong pipeline within the assigned business sectors.
  • In conjunction with IL colleagues, works across the network to develop opportunities in the assigned business sectors.
  • Create pipeline of customers and upsell business with existing customers & make presentations. Update the internal CRM system- Port360.
  • For new accounts, ensure registration of respective BLA entity is performed and submitted.
  • Collaborates with bidding team. Ensuring all RFQ, tenders & quotations are professionally presented & on time.
  • Ensures ILs contractual risks are always protected. Customers credit terms and outstanding payables are as per the contracted terms agreed.
  • Upon contract award, seeks to handover all commercial aspects to the relating operations manager for job execution.
  • Annually provides budgeting & business plans to be in conjunction with the regional BD team
  • When required must organize, plan & travel across Indonesia or potentially abroad.
  • Responsible for identifying suitable candidates & leading a business development team.
  • Builds & develops relationships with multiple stakeholders across Indonesia. These could include ports, immigration, customs, & internal colleagues
